Understanding Vizio Remotes and TV Compatibility
To determine if one Vizio remote can operate another Vizio TV, we need to delve into the technology behind these devices. Vizio has produced a range of TV models and remote controls over the years, each designed with specific functionalities and capabilities.
The Basics of Vizio Remote Control Technology
Vizio remotes primarily operate on infrared (IR) technology or Bluetooth. IR remote controls work by sending a beam of infrared light to the TV, requiring a direct line of sight. Bluetooth remotes, on the other hand, connect wirelessly and do not require line-of-sight to function. This technological difference is crucial when exploring compatibility.

Factors Affecting Compatibility
When contemplating whether any Vizio remote will work with any Vizio TV, several factors come into play. Let’s discuss these elements in detail:
Model Differences
Vizio has released numerous TV models over the years, each with unique remote controls. While many people assume that remotes are interchangeable, this isn’t always the case. For instance, features like volume control, channel navigation, and smart TV functionalities may differ significantly depending on the model year and type.
Older vs. Newer Models
Older Vizio models may come with simpler remotes that lack advanced features, while newer models incorporate voice control, dedicated app buttons, and streaming service shortcuts. Using a remote designed for an older model on a newer TV may result in limited functionality.
Remote Type
As mentioned earlier, Vizio remotes utilize either IR or Bluetooth technology. Most standard remotes operate via IR, meaning they require a clear path to the TV’s sensor for commands to be sent effectively. Conversely, Bluetooth remotes provide greater flexibility in positioning since they connect wirelessly, albeit they may still require initial pairing.
Smart TVs and Smart Remote Controls
Smart Vizio TVs often come equipped with remotes that have additional features, such as built-in voice search capabilities and the ability to launch streaming apps directly. If you’re attempting to use a basic IR remote with a smart model, it might not access those advanced features.

Using Your Smartphone as a Remote
Did you know that you can use your smartphone to control your Vizio TV? Vizio offers a free app known as the Vizio Smartcast app, available for both iOS and Android devices. This app allows users to turn their phones into powerful remote controls, enabling them to navigate, adjust volume, and launch apps right from their mobile devices.
Steps to Use the Vizio Smartcast App
- Download and Install the App: Search for the Vizio Smartcast app in your app store and install it on your smartphone.
- Make Sure Your TV and Phone Are on the Same Network: This ensures that they can communicate with one another.
- Open the App: Follow the on-screen instructions to pair your smartphone with your TV.
- Control Your TV: Once paired, you can utilize your smartphone for various functions, enhancing your viewing experience.

Do all Vizio remotes work with all Vizio TVs?
Not all Vizio remotes are compatible with every Vizio TV model. Vizio has released a variety of remote designs over the years, some of which are specifically tailored for certain TV models or series. While most newer remotes, such as the Vizio Smart remote, are designed to work with a broader range of TVs that support Smart TV features, older models may not function as expected with the latest TV models.
To ensure compatibility, it’s best to check the specifications of both the remote and the TV. The user manual for your Vizio TV usually contains information about the compatible remotes. You can also refer to Vizio’s official website or customer service for details about remote functionality and compatibility.
Can I use a universal remote with my Vizio TV?
Yes, you can use a universal remote with your Vizio TV. Many universal remotes are designed to work with a wide array of brands and models, including Vizio. When programming a universal remote, you typically need to enter a specific code corresponding to your TV model, which can often be found in the universal remote’s instruction manual.
Do remember that not all features available on a Vizio remote may be accessible through a universal remote. Some advanced functionalities, especially those related to smart features and services, may require the original Vizio remote for full access. Always verify that the universal remote supports all the functions you need to ensure a seamless TV experience.
What should I do if my Vizio remote stops working?
If your Vizio remote stops working, the first step is to check the batteries. Low or dead batteries often cause remotes to malfunction. Replace the batteries with new ones and make sure they are inserted correctly. If the remote still doesn’t work, try resetting it by removing the batteries, pressing every button for a few seconds, and then reinserting the batteries.
If issues persist, there may be a problem with the remote’s hardware or the TV’s remote sensor. You can try using a different Vizio remote to see if it works with your TV. If none work, it could be an issue with the TV itself. In that case, consulting Vizio’s customer support might be necessary to identify and resolve the problem.

How can I program my Vizio remote to control other devices?
To program your Vizio remote to control other devices, such as your DVD player or cable box, you need to follow a specific set of instructions provided in the manual for the remote. Generally, this involves entering a code for the device you want to program using the remote’s device button, typically labeled as “DVD,” “Cable,” or similar. It may take a few tries to find the right code for your specific device.
If you do not have the code list, you may also be able to follow an automatic programming method where the remote scans for device compatibility. This process can take a bit longer but is useful if you cannot find a specific code. Once the device is successfully programmed, the Vizio remote should allow you to control the basic functions of that device seamlessly.
